Michael Dawson warns Tottenham Hotspur away from Arsenal transfer target Ademola Lookman
Had the Gunners missed out on the signing of Eze, Ademola Lookman was a player that was attracting interest from the club.
Lookman has skipped training at Atalanta during pre-season and his relationship with the club has become strained throughout the summer.
With Spurs still looking to add some more firepower to their attacking options and Andrea Berta also aware of any further market opportunities, Dawson doesn’t want his old side to rival Arsenal for Lookman.
Dawson stated: “Ademola Lookman. Another player I like but would I go and sign him in what we’ve got in those wide areas? Probably not.”
Lookman has previous experience in the Premier League with the likes of Fulham and Everton but his career has really taken off over in Serie A.
The winger scored 20 goals in all competitions for Atalanta last season and grabbed the attention of the footballing world in the 2024 Europa League final by scoring a hat-trick against a formidable Bayer Leverkusen side.
Arsenal update on the future of Fabio Vieira
Arsenal’s main focus for the rest of the transfer window is selling players in order to balance the books after a summer of spending.
PSR rules are not an issue at Arsenal with the club having ‘headroom’, however, player sales will be needed in order for future transfer business not to be affected.
Fabio Vieira is one player expected to depart the Emirates before the September 1st deadline and Bayern Munich have been mooted as a possible destination.
Stuttgart were interested in Vieira, however, they are reluctant to pay the asking price set by the Gunners. This one could rumble on until the final few hours of the window.
